What is Vacuum Lidar?

Vacuum lidar is a type of sensor that emits laser beams that detect objects in the room and determine their distance from the robot, thereby giving it accurate mapping and navigation. It helps the robot to navigate through obstacles.

Without SLAM vacuums are prone to move in random patterns and struggle around furniture. With SLAM they can be moved in straight lines and stick to corners effortlessly.

Lidar, on the other hand, offers a wide range of features like obstacle detection and navigation. Lidar navigation systems are also more precise and accurate than camera-based ones.

How does this technology work? It makes use of a laser to scan the room and determine distances. The device creates a virtual space map using a matrix that corresponds to various objects and surfaces within the room. The sensor measures the time taken for each signal to reach the object, bounce back and give it a precise distance measurement. This is what is the name of the technology - LIDAR or Light Detection And Ranging.

This allows the robot vacuum to accurately plan its route through the room and avoid obstacles. A robot equipped with lidar vacuum technology is able to avoid obstacles like chairs or sofas and complete the cleaning process quicker than a vacuum that doesn't have this technology.

This system is not only helpful in preventing collisions, vacuum lidar but also to identify specific areas that require cleaning. This is especially helpful for larger homes or when the vacuum cleaner is required to pay particular attention to certain areas like the living room or kitchen. It can also help save battery by avoiding unnecessary movements and making fewer trips towards the charging station.

Real-time Mapping and Navigation

Unlike navigation systems that use cameras lidar is capable of mapping the environment in real-time. Robot vacuums are able to navigate better and avoid obstacles. This reduces the amount of times they need to clean and remove areas. Lidar-equipped robot vacuums are also able to perform better in areas that have different floor surfaces since they can detect the patterns and textures. As opposed to camera-based systems lidar sensors are less affected by changing lighting conditions and are able to detect objects on a flat surface or even behind glass.

Vacuum lidars are able to map its environment and determine its location within the space. It then plans its route in real-time. This allows it to move through the room in a systematic manner taking in every corner and edge with ease. Moreover, it can also detect the presence of several objects and determine their dimensions and distance to the robot.

Although lidar has significantly improved the capabilities of robotic vacuums, the technology is somewhat limited in terms of its accessibility. The cost of Lidar sensors has been a challenge however, continuous improvements could make the technology more affordable in the future.

Obstacle Detection

Lidar-equipped vacuum robots are able to detect obstacles, allowing them to navigate around them. This is because the sensors use laser beams to map and scan a room and measure the time it takes for the light to bounce off objects and then return to the sensor. The sensors can generate a 3-D space map that provides real-time measurements, eliminating the requirement for cameras.

Lidar sensors are extremely precise however they do have a few limitations. They can be prone to mistakenly interpreting reflective or clear surfaces as obstacles, are unable to detecting very small objects, and have difficulty working in rooms with complex layouts. These limitations can impact the capabilities of the vacuum cleaner, causing it to overlook areas of the floor or not recognize objects in its route.

In some cases manufacturers mix multiple mapping technologies to provide the best navigation experience possible. Certain models, for instance have both Lidar (Localization and Mapping) and SLAM. This is the most expensive but also provides the most precise and precise navigation. It allows the robots to create a map of the house, so that they can clean in a systematic manner and not just randomly.

Other mapping techniques include gyroscopes as well as cameras. While these systems may prevent the robot from crashing into objects and could aid in creating an initial map of your home, they can't do as much as systems that rely on lasers such as Lidar and SLAM.
